Abstract

The invention discloses a PC (Polycarbonate)/ABS (Acrylonitrile Butadiene Styrene) material with high safety. The PC/ABS material comprises the following substances in parts by weight: 50-65 parts of PC, 50-65 parts of ABS, 5-9 parts of polyethylene terephthalate, 10-20 parts of organic solvent, 10-30 parts of concentrated hydrochloric acid, 20-23 parts of curing agent, 10-20 parts of methyl phenyl siloxane branched-chain type prepolymer, 10-15 parts of modifying agent, 10-35 parts of active calcium, 20-35 parts of stearic acid, 21-23 parts of lithopone, 1-3 parts of carbon black, 1-9 parts of nano calcium carbonate, 14-19 parts of stearate, 25-35 parts of trimethylsilicon methyl dimethyl phosphonate, 3 parts of n-butyl alcohol and 6 parts of dimethyl benzene. Compared with the existing alloy, the alloy disclosed by the invention has better mechanical strength (especially bending strength), heat resistance and flame resistance.

Background technology
PC/ABS alloy is the good plastics of a kind of over-all properties, the advantage that has PC (poly-carbonic acid enzyme) and ABS concurrently, has good mechanical property and thermal characteristics, has again good moldability, the feature that stress crack resistant ability is good, is suitable for the product of moulding large thin-wall.PC/ABS alloy is widely used in automotive industry, household electrical appliance, and communication equipment is as mobile telephone etc., and office equipment is as computer, printer etc.For the purpose of safety, people have proposed high requirement to the flame resistivity of PC/ABS alloy.Thereby people have carried out large quantity research to fire retardation PC/ABS alloy.
